Scandinavi­an sunsets

Visit the northern Scandinavi­an states that take you from Denmark to Norway, Sweden and Finland. Get on a cruise from Copenhagen to Oslo, Stockholm and Helsinki for either 10, 11 or 13 days.

Visit the Viking Ships Museum and sail the fjords and visit Helsinki’s Temppeliau­kion Rock Church, among the many other notable parks and monuments.

Best of all, you can visit Scandinavi­a just in time to experience the “midnight sun” – where the sun hardly sets at all, thanks to the tilt of the Earth’s axis and the high polar latitude of these Scandinavi­an countries.
